  • Solar Energy System Rehabilitation Inaugurated and Water Project Installed in Al Rawdah City, Shabwah Governorate

Funded by the German Federal Foreign Office (AA) and in partnership with Diakonie Katastrophenhilfe (DKH) and the implementation of Yemen Family Care Association (YFCA), the rehabilitation project for the Fatima well, part of the Al Rawdah Water Project in Al Rawdah District, Shabwah Governorate, has been delivered.
During the project inauguration, the Director-General of Al-Rawdah, Aateq Sa’id bin Habtour, praised the role of the German Federal Foreign Office, DKH, and YFCA in providing infrastructure services to the community, particularly water projects. He emphasized the importance of maintaining the project’s sustainability to meet people’s water needs.
The project coordinator, Salem Al-Haj, and the project engineer, Jihad Balateef, provided detailed explanations of the project, which consists of a solar system comprising 128 panels with a capacity of 665 watts per panel, totaling 85,120 watts. It includes a 75-kilowatt inverter (power converter), construction of a transformer room, and the installation of a protective fence for the site. Additionally, it includes a meter and pressure gauge with all the necessary connections and cables for the system, which will produce approximately 400 cubic meters of fresh water daily.
The Director-General of the Rural Water Authority in Shabwah Governorate, Engineer Marwan Baroys, affirmed that the project will significantly enhance the operational efficiency of the Al Rawdah Water Project and meet their daily needs for clean and fresh water.
It is worth mentioning that the project contributes to improving the living standards and providing emergency support to the water and environmental sanitation sector by providing a clean and renewable source of fresh water, thus ending the suffering of citizens in the city.
